Withdrawing/repeating classes • If you fail or drop a course, you may not be able to Please contact Student complete the certificate. Services Team at • An additional course may be available at an additional cost [email protected] through scheduled domestic continuing education courses. • Substituting non-IPP courses for IPP courses is not permitted. • Students can withdraw from classes within the IPP, there are however no refunds for withdrawing from a class, only for withdrawal from the entire IPP. • IPP refund policies apply to IPP withdrawals. The IPP is designed for students to maintain their full-time status. Students who withdraw from the IPP may take regular Continuing Education courses but they would no longer have full-time status, be part of a designated in-person program, or receive a letter of completion for PGWP submission.

Health Insurance • All IPP students are provided with GuardMe emergency health insurance. • You are insured from the first day to the last day of the program. • Direct pay or reimbursed (original receipts, doctor’s notes, insurance claim form). • Use the Mobile Doctor app for free guard.me/mobiledoctor.php. • For complete coverage details and to submit online claims: guard.me/ucalgaryesl. • International students with study permit 12 months or longer study permit can apply to be covered by the Alberta Health Care Insurance Plan (AHCIP) at no cost. study.alberta.ca/plan-your-stay/health-care. • If you do not receive an insurance card, please contact the ELP office.

Cigarettes, Alcohol and Cannabis • You must be at least 18 years of age to purchase cigarettes, alcohol or cannabis • Smoking is prohibited in indoor public spaces and within 5 meters of an entrance way • It is illegal to drink alcohol in public areas, including on the street, or in a vehicle • Cannabis cannot be purchased or consumed at the University of Calgary campus • Possession of other drugs may be a criminal offense that may result in the revocation of your study permit and temporary immigration status in Canada

Land I would like to take this opportunity to acknowledge Acknowledgment the traditional territories of the people of the Treaty 7 region in Southern Alberta, which includes • the Blackfoot Confederacy (comprising the Siksika, Piikani, and Kainai First Nations), • the Tsuut’ina First Nation, and • the Stoney Nakoda (including the Chiniki, Bearspaw, and Wesley First Nations). The City of Calgary is also home to Métis Nation of Alberta, Region III. We acknowledge their welcome and graciousness to the individuals who seek knowledge here.
